The Nigerian DJ Association has ignited controversy in the music industry by announcing a temporary ban on songs by Afrobeats superstar Burna Boy, ordering DJs locally and internationally to remove his tracks from rotation.
The drastic move follows a reported altercation between the Grammy-winning artist and popular disc jockey DJ Tunez at a private Lagos event.
According to reports, tensions escalated into a physical confrontation involving Burna Boy and members of his entourage shortly before the ban was announced.
The incident reportedly took place inside a nightclub, where what began as a disagreement quickly spiralled into a scuffle.
Sources cited by media outlets claimed that multiple individuals were involved, with DJ Tunez allegedly bearing the brunt of the assault.
Reacting to the development, the DJ body issued a strongly worded statement via Instagram, signalling industry-wide solidarity with Tunez.
“Showing their support for Tunez, the Nigerian DJ Association has issued a press statement to all disc jockeys to avoid playing the singer’s song,” the statement read.
